1. Neutral Linen Sofa

A comfortable neutral sofa forms the foundation of a coastal living room. Light linen tones instantly brighten the space and allow other natural textures to stand out beautifully. This type of sofa creates that relaxed beach house atmosphere while still looking polished and refined.

Look for clean lines, soft cushions, and warm neutral shades like ivory, sand, or light beige. These tones pair effortlessly with woven accents, soft blue decor, and light wood furniture to achieve that airy coastal aesthetic.

2. Natural Wood Coffee Table

A light wood coffee table adds warmth and organic texture to the room. Natural wood pieces are essential in coastal interiors because they mimic the tones of driftwood and sun-washed beach textures.

Choose a table with simple lines and a natural finish so the space feels light rather than heavy. A round or soft-edge design can also help soften the overall look of the room.

This piece becomes the perfect surface for styling coastal accessories like books, trays, or hydrangeas.

3. Woven Seagrass Tray

A woven tray is one of the easiest ways to style a coastal coffee table. The natural fibers instantly add texture and visual interest while keeping decor organized and intentional.

Try layering a few decor elements inside the tray such as stacked design books, a small candle, or a ceramic vase filled with fresh hydrangeas.

This small detail can make the entire living room feel styled and thoughtfully curated.

4. Blue and White Ceramic Vase

Blue and white ceramics are classic coastal decor elements. The colors reflect the natural tones of the ocean and sky, making them perfect for creating that relaxed seaside feeling indoors.

A simple ceramic vase filled with hydrangeas or eucalyptus branches can instantly elevate the room while maintaining a soft, natural aesthetic.

These small decorative accents are often what give a coastal space its signature charm.

5. Textured Throw Pillows

Throw pillows are where you can introduce subtle coastal colors and texture. Soft blues, sandy neutrals, and linen fabrics help reinforce the beach-inspired palette without overwhelming the room.

Mixing textures such as woven cotton, subtle stripes, or soft linen fabrics can add dimension while still maintaining a calm look.

Layering two to three pillows on a neutral sofa instantly makes the living room feel cozy and styled.

6. Soft Textured Area Rug

A textured rug grounds the space and helps tie all the elements together. Coastal interiors often use natural fiber rugs or soft neutral woven rugs to maintain that relaxed beach house atmosphere.

Look for rugs with subtle patterns, light colors, and soft textures that complement the rest of the room rather than overpowering it.

This final layer helps make the living room feel warm, inviting, and complete.

Final Styling Tip

The secret to creating a beautiful coastal living room is focusing on layers of natural texture rather than filling the room with too many decorative objects. Light woods, woven accents, soft fabrics, and ocean-inspired colors naturally create a space that feels calming and elevated.

Even adding just a few of these pieces can instantly transform your living room into a relaxed coastal retreat.
